The Boy from Clearwater
Freeman Book Award Winner GLLI Translated YA Book Prize Honoree An incredible true story in graphic novel form that lays bare the tortured and triumphant history of Taiwan, an island claimed and fought over by many countries, through the life story of a man who lived through its most turbulent times. Part One: Taiwan, 1930s. Tsai Kun-lin, an ordinary boy born in Chingshui, recounts a carefree childhood despite the Japanese occupation: growing up happily with the company of nursery rhymes and picture books on Chingshui Street. As war emerges Tsai's memories shift to military parades, air raids, and watching others face conscription into the army. It seems no one can escape. After the war, the book-loving teenager tries hard to learn Mandarin and believes he is finally stepping towards a comfortable future; but little does he know, a dark cloud awaits him ahead. Part Two: Taiwan, 1950s. In his second year at Taichung First Senior High School, Tsai is arrested simply for joining a book club and subsequently tortured, deprived of civil rights, and sent to Green Island for "reformation." Lasting until his release in September 1960, Tsai, a victim of the White Terror era, spends ten years of his youth in prison on an unjust charge. But he is ready to embrace freedom. Above the Trenches (Nathan Hale's Hazardous Tales #12)
In Above the Trenches, author-illustrator Nathan Hale takes to the skies with the flying aces of World War I to reveal another Hazardous Tale in American history in the #1 New York Times bestselling graphic novel series. When the Great War began in 1914, America had plans to stay out of it. But some young men were so eager to fight, they joined the French Foreign Legion. From deep in the mud and blood of the Western Front, these young volunteers looked to the sky and saw the future--the airplane. The first American pilots to fight in World War One flew for the French military. France created a squadron of volunteer Americans called the Lafayette Escadrille (named after the great Marquis de Lafayette). This book is about that volunteer squadron: How they got into the French military. How they learned to fly. How they fought--and died. And how these American pilots would go down in history with other legendary flying aces like the Red Baron and his Flying Circus. Small Town, Big Dreams
Read the inspiring true story of how Kirill Kaprizov became a star hockey player for the Minnesota Wild.Kirill Kaprizov dreamed of playing in the National Hockey League (NHL). But since he lived in a small village in Russia, that dream seemed unlikely to come true. His family had to drive him 35 miles just so he could practice and play.Nevertheless, Kirill thrived in his favorite sport. He impressed the coaches with his speed and ability to score. He found success in the Junior Hockey League, and he became a standout in the professional Kontinental Hockey League. Kirill even scored the winning goal to help his team earn a Gold Medal in the 2018 Olympics. However, to find a place in the NHL, it would take a chance encounter and a lucky break.Written by Chad Israelson, with illustrations by Phil Juliano, this picture book tells the story of Kirill's surprising rise to stardom. Many people doubted him, but Kirill proved that anything is possible with hard work and determination. This inspiring Kirill Kaprizov book is perfect for children.
